second order ordinary differential equation


A second order ordinary differential equation  F(x,y,dydx,d2ydx2)=0  can often be written in the form

d2ydx2=f(x,y,dydx).(1)

By its general solution one means a function   xy=y(x)  which is at least on an interval twice differentiableMathworldPlanetmathPlanetmath and satisfies

y′′(x)f(x,y(x),y(x)).

By setting  dydx:=z,  one has  d2ydx2=dzdx,  and the equation (1) reads dzdx=f(x,y,z).  It is easy to see that solving (1) is equivalentMathworldPlanetmathPlanetmathPlanetmathPlanetmath (http://planetmath.org/Equivalent3) with solving the system of simultaneous first order (http://planetmath.org/ODE) differential equationsMathworldPlanetmath

{dydx=z,dzdx=f(x,y,z),(2)

the so-called normal system of (1).

The system (2) is a special case of the general normal system of second order, which has the form

{dydx=φ(x,y,z),dzdx=ψ(x,y,z),(3)

where y and z are unknown functions of the variable x.  The existence theoremMathworldPlanetmath of the solution

{y=y(x),z=z(x)(4)

is as follows; cf. the Picard–Lindelöf theorem (http://planetmath.org/PicardsTheorem2).

Theorem.  If the functions φ and ψ are continuousMathworldPlanetmathPlanetmath and have continuous partial derivativesMathworldPlanetmath with respect to y and z in a neighbourhood of a point  (x0,y0,z0),  then the normal system (3) has one and (as long as |x-x0| does not exceed a certain ) only one solution (4)which satisfies the initial conditionsMathworldPlanetmathy(x0)=y0,z(x0)=z0.  The functions (4) are continuously differentiable in a neighbourhood of x0.
